Well, I ended up having to take out the Emerald Crab (Frank the Tank). I have been trying to keep my eye on it since I've read of people having great success with them and others that have them get hungry and start munching on some corals.

 

I guess I got blessed with one that decided it would rather munch on some zoas instead of the pellets that I would make sure to drop right in front of him :) Go figure. I had started to notice that some of my zoas started to look like they were getting picked on a little and some weren't opening while others looked great. Then I was watching the crab and saw him scoot up to one and put a whole polyp in his claw. :angry: Needless to say I quickly grabbed his butt out of there, put him in a bag, and took him back to the store.

 

I guess he ended up doing his job with clearing up the bubble algae that I had but ended up being a pest more than anything else. I guess now I can start looking for some pom pom crabs instead :) I hated having to get rid of him since he was really cool to see and was a crowd pleaser when people would come over. I find it funny that people never really care much about the colorful coral as much as the fish, crab, snails, and shrimp.

 

On another note, my tank has really really been looking great lately coral health wise. I'm not sure if it has to do with me dosing small amounts of Seachem's Fuel product but all of the corals are fully expanded and happy as can be. Hopefully I can start getting some more growth now.

Hey Boris. The emerald was pretty big when I got it and I had it for about a month and a half. It was probably close to 2 1/2 inches across its carapace. I'm sure that it probably what ended up happening to it...just got big enough that the algae and supplemental pellets weren't enough for it.

As for the skimmer, I really have liked it a lot. I used to have a Coralife Super Skimmer on my 55 gallon tank and I felt like I was always tinkering with it to get it skim better or create less microbubbles. I could never get the sweet spot. With the Tunze, I just check it every once in a while to make sure the foam is consistent and leave it. I haven't touched it in over a month as far as adjusting the air flow into the skimmer and it consistently skims. It doesn't pull out a ton but I don't really have that large of a bioload and I just feed pellets so there isn't too much waste going into the tank.

 

I think I saw that someone (EZCompany) was running a Deltec on their Solana but I know that they run about $300+ as well. They should be able to skim well for that price.
